Definition of programmes


  • an integrated course of academic studies (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. course of study
    2. curriculum
    3. program
    4. syllabus
  • arrange a program of or for (verb)

    Synonyms

    1. program
  • a system of projects or services intended to meet a public need (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. program
  • an announcement of the events that will occur as part of a theatrical or sporting event (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. program
  • write a computer program (verb)

    Synonyms

    1. program
  • a radio or television show (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. broadcast
    2. program
  • (computer science) a sequence of instructions that a computer can interpret and execute (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. computer program
    2. computer programme
    3. program
  • a series of steps to be carried out or goals to be accomplished (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. plan
    2. program
  • a performance (or series of performances) at a public presentation (noun)

    Synonyms

    1. program
